Output 2509431f89b792a2722cdc75455c45f20f6bc1f7c7591f5a7b5b95ec6c6249dd:7

value
34000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a58e7e33efaa4ff75958ca5ead82127b2f2096df OP_EQUAL
address
3GnQ7nHXV4kyWRdDe1VP4poBTivjiLuSE3
transaction
2509431f89b792a2722cdc75455c45f20f6bc1f7c7591f5a7b5b95ec6c6249dd
spent
true